The psychological components of gambling addiction Engage in a crucial function in its grip on persons. Winning triggers the brain’s reward system, releasing dopamine and making a sense of pleasure that encourages ongoing play. The "near-overlook" outcome—the place a player Pretty much wins—may result in a Bogus sense of optimism, pushing them to position a lot more bets. Many gamblers also engage in "chasing losses," believing that a acquire is simply within the corner. This behavior can lead to devastating economical losses, strained relationships, and psychological health problems for instance stress and depression.
